2. UV Resistance
Ultraviolet (UV) radiation from daylight represents a major menace to the longevity and aesthetic high quality of cedar decking. Publicity to UV mild causes lignin, a part of wooden, to degrade, resulting in discoloration, floor checking, and a common weakening of the wooden construction. A high-performing coating for cedar decking should, subsequently, possess strong UV resistance to mitigate these results. The absence of enough UV safety accelerates the growing old means of the wooden, diminishing its pure magnificence and requiring extra frequent upkeep interventions. For example, a deck coated with a product missing UV inhibitors will exhibit a grayed and weathered look inside a comparatively brief timeframe, necessitating sanding and re-staining to revive its authentic situation.
Coatings formulated with UV absorbers and pigments that mirror or scatter UV radiation supply enhanced safety. These components act as a protect, stopping the radiation from penetrating and damaging the wooden fibers. Actual-world examples display the effectiveness of UV-resistant coatings: decks handled with these merchandise keep their coloration and structural integrity for considerably longer durations in comparison with these handled with typical coatings. 5. Coloration Retention
Coloration retention, within the context of coatings for cedar decking, is a measure of a product’s capacity to keep up its authentic hue and vibrancy over time, regardless of publicity to environmental elements. It represents a crucial efficiency attribute as a result of fading or discoloration detracts from the aesthetic attraction of the deck and will sign a breakdown within the coating’s protecting properties.
-
Pigment Stability
The soundness of the pigments used within the coating formulation straight impacts coloration retention. Excessive-quality pigments are proof against UV degradation and chemical modifications, making certain that the colour stays constant over time. Decrease-quality pigments are vulnerable to fading and discoloration, resulting in a washed-out or uneven look. For instance, coatings formulated with inorganic pigments like iron oxides sometimes exhibit superior coloration retention in contrast to people who depend on natural dyes.
-
Binder Chemistry
The binder, or resin, used within the coating performs a vital function in defending the pigments and stopping coloration loss. Sure binder sorts are extra proof against UV degradation and chemical assault than others. Acrylic and alkyd resins, as an illustration, might yellow or chalk over time, affecting the general coloration look. In distinction, extra superior resin programs, reminiscent of these primarily based on urethane or acrylic-urethane hybrids, present enhanced UV resistance and coloration stability.
-
UV Inhibitors and Stabilizers
The inclusion of UV inhibitors and stabilizers within the coating formulation gives an extra layer of safety towards coloration fading. These components take in or mirror UV radiation, stopping it from damaging the pigments and binder. The focus and sort of UV inhibitors used considerably influence the coating’s capacity to retain its coloration over time. A product with a excessive focus of efficient UV inhibitors will exhibit superior coloration retention in comparison with one with minimal or ineffective components.

7. Cedar Compatibility
Cedar compatibility, within the context of coatings, refers back to the synergistic relationship between a selected stain formulation and the inherent properties of cedar wooden. Deciding on a product ill-suited to cedar’s traits can result in untimely failure, diminished aesthetic attraction, and compromised wooden safety. Cedar comprises pure oils and extractives that may intrude with the adhesion and efficiency of some coatings. A stain designed for denser, much less resinous woods might not penetrate cedar successfully or might react adversely with its pure compounds, resulting in peeling, uneven coloration, or accelerated weathering. Subsequently, a high-performing stain have to be particularly formulated to accommodate these distinctive properties of cedar.
The sensible significance of understanding cedar compatibility lies in stopping pricey errors and making certain long-term deck preservation. For example, utilizing a generic exterior stain on a cedar deck with out contemplating its compatibility can lead to the coating failing inside a yr, necessitating pricey repairs and re-staining. In distinction, a stain formulated with penetrating oils and acceptable resins will bind successfully with cedar, offering sturdy safety towards moisture, UV radiation, and fungal development. Moreover, the chosen stain ought to complement cedar’s pure grain and coloration, enhancing its aesthetic attraction quite than masking it. Merchandise particularly labeled to be used on cedar or redwood are usually formulated to account for these elements, minimizing the chance of incompatibility.

Incessantly Requested Questions
The next addresses widespread inquiries regarding coatings for cedar decks, offering steering on choice, utility, and upkeep.
Query 1: What constitutes a high-performing protecting coating for cedar decking?
A high-performing coating displays glorious penetration, UV resistance, water repellency, sturdiness, coloration retention, and mould resistance, all whereas sustaining compatibility with cedar’s distinctive properties.
Query 2: How typically ought to a cedar deck be recoated?
Recoating frequency varies relying on the product used, environmental circumstances, and deck utilization. Typically, a recoating is beneficial each two to 5 years. Visible inspection for fading, cracking, or water absorption is a dependable indicator.
Query 3: Is floor preparation vital earlier than making use of the perfect deck coatings?
Thorough floor preparation is essential. This consists of cleansing to take away dust, mildew, and unfastened wooden fibers. Sanding could also be essential to create a easy floor and improve adhesion. A clear, dry floor is important for optimum coating efficiency.
Query 4: Are oil-based or water-based coatings higher for cedar decks?
Each oil-based and water-based coatings have benefits. Oil-based coatings usually supply higher penetration and water repellency, whereas water-based coatings are typically extra environmentally pleasant and supply simpler cleanup. The selection is determined by particular wants and preferences.
Query 5: Can a coating fully stop cedar from weathering?
No coating can totally stop weathering, however a high-quality product considerably slows the method. Common upkeep and recoating are vital to keep up the deck’s look and structural integrity.
Query 6: Are there particular utility strategies that improve the efficiency of cedar deck coatings?
Making use of skinny, even coats is usually beneficial. Keep away from making use of coatings in direct daylight or excessive temperatures. Enable enough drying time between coats, and all the time observe the producer’s directions.
